WebMar 1, 2024 · Now, on the “Keypad” tab, enter the number and tap the phone button to place the call. Once you’re connected to your voicemail, tap “4” on the dialer. Now tap “1” to record a new greeting. If you already have a greeting, you’ll hear it. Tap “2” to record a new greeting. Listen to the instructions and start recording your greeting after the tone.
